Contents:
Introduction : schools as laboratories of democracy / Walter C. Parker
The democratic conception in education / John Dewey
Reconstructing the curriculum / Harold O. Rugg
An experiment in teaching resistance to propaganda / Wayland W. Osborn
Teaching in democratic and authoritarian states / Alan F. Griffin
Rational enquiry on society's closed areas / Maurice P. Hunt and Lawrence E. Metcalf
Decision making / Shirley H. Engle
Teaching strategies and thought processes / Hilda Taba and Freeman F. Elzey
Using a jurisprudential framework in the teaching of public issues / Donald W. Oliver and James P. Shaver
The hidden curriculum and the nature of conflict / Michael W. Apple
Moral reasoning / Lawrence Kohlberg
Skills in citizen action / Fred M. Newmann, Thomas A. Bertocci, and Ruthanne M. Landsness
History's role in civic education : the precondition for political intelligence / Paul Gagnon
Reviewing and previewing civics / David Mathews
The "woman question" in citizenship education / Jane Bernard-Powers
"Re-minding" education for democracy / James Anthony Whitson and William B. Stanley
Global perspectives / Ann V. Angell and Carole L. Hahn.
